What Outdoor Activities Can You Enjoy in Branson During Spring?
Branson's spring season opens up a playground of adventures. Temperatures hover between 55–75°F, making conditions ideal for hiking, boating, and exploring the Ozark landscape without summer crowds.
Here are the top spring outdoor activities:
Hiking at Table Rock State Park – The Lakeshore Trail offers an easy, paved path perfect for families with young children
Ziplining at Wolfe Mountain – Soar above lush forests with canopy tours and sky bridges
Kayaking on Table Rock Lake – Rent paddleboards or kayaks to explore scenic coves
Cave tours at Marvel Cave – Discover stunning limestone formations inside Silver Dollar City
Dogwood Canyon Nature Park – See waterfalls, elk, bison, and 10,000 acres of Ozark wilderness

Where Should You Go for Water Activities This Spring?
Table Rock Lake remains Branson's crown jewel for springtime water fun. Bass and crappie fishing peaks during March and April, drawing anglers from across the Midwest. Boat rentals, jet ski excursions, and peaceful pontoon rides are readily available at several marinas.
Lake Taneycomo offers a different experience. Its cooler waters attract trout fishermen targeting rainbow and brown trout year-round. The Shepherd of the Hills Fish Hatchery nearby provides free admission and hands-on feeding opportunities ideal for families with curious kids.
For a relaxing afternoon, Moonshine Beach delivers sandy shores and calm swimming areas without leaving town.
What Makes Spring the Ideal Season for Branson Outdoor Adventures?
Spring transforms the Ozarks into a colorful escape. Dogwood trees bloom throughout April, creating picture-perfect scenery along every trail. Mild temperatures mean comfortable hiking without the humidity of summer months.
Crowds thin during spring weekdays, giving you better access to popular spots like Dogwood Canyon and Ruth and Paul Henning Conservation Area. Branson Show Tickets recommends booking attraction tickets early to lock in the best availability.
Wildlife viewing improves significantly during spring. Eagles soar above Lake Taneycomo, and the conservation areas teem with deer, wild turkey, and songbirds returning from winter migration.
